8 In-Line Inspection - Considerations Smart tool must fit through the line Gas flow must be maintained at 3-5 MPH Calibration points (Above Ground Markers) placed every mile along the route during the run Questar s Shortest run 13 miles, 3.5 hours Questar s Longest run 196 miles, 40 hours 8

21 Damage Prevention Participate in state one-call programs Sponsor and participate in out-reach programs to excavators and contractors for safe digging practices 100% standby inspection by company personnel for all excavation within proximity to our lines Parallel construction agreements with foreign lines for standby and safe digging practice 21

30 Implications for Capacity Holders Firm shippers transporting primary to primary will not be impacted by the capacity changes. Firm shippers should try to nominate their capacity from Primary to Primary (P2P). Shippers requesting amendments or flex nominations on QPC s southern system may want to consult the QPC Constraint Point map on PipeViewer. Shippers without access to PipeViewer should consult their Marketing representative 30

37 Weather Conclusions Based on current winter forecasts, it s reasonable to believe that this heating season will be similar to last year. Most nomination reductions occur during the transition from warm to cold weather due to greater use of firm capacity rights. 37

38 Leading Indicator: Weather Forecasts One of the best tools for customers is simply the local weather forecast on the nightly news. Key information is the mean temperature and expected wind speed and direction. As the mean temperature drops to the mid-20 s and below along the Wasatch Front, the likelihood of scheduling cuts increases Higher wind speeds mean increased wind chill effect Temperatures and winds in the producing areas of Wyoming and central Utah indicate potential freeze offs While QPC can temporarily carry some supply loss, freeze offs are a significant contributor to supply reductions Please contact your suppliers prior to a cold event to ensure they are prepared and that supplies will be available 38

39 Leading Indicator: EBB Message When scheduling a constraint point that will have major impact to the Wasatch Front, QPC will post an EBB message similar to the following in advance of the expected weather: Due to unusually cold weather conditions forecasted along the Wasatch Front, Questar Pipeline is advising customers that nominations through the WF/Coalville scheduling point are expected to exceed the capacity of 850,000 Dth/d (see Constraint Point Map). Customers are encouraged to line up nominations with primary receipt to primary delivery or cuts may be experienced. Shippers are also encouraged to contact their source production/supplier to ensure that facilities are ready for the unusually cold weather. This pro-active effort may help minimize cuts due to shortages. Customers with questions should contact their Scheduling representative. 39

41 Scheduling Alternatives to the Wasatch Front When capacity to the Wasatch Front is constrained, particularly at Coalville or on the Southern System, options to re-path nominations to the Wasatch Front will be very limited or non-existent. QPC capacity can be used to make deliveries to the Wasatch Front through Kern River delivery points: Enter your nominations on Kern River with a receipt at Roberson Use your Questar capacity to re-path the delivery to a Kern River MAP point for the next open cycle MAP 388 Roberson thru Kanda Questar will use its off-system capacity to Kern River interconnects off Overthrust Pipeline There is an incremental charge for this service Delivery locations at Painter or Ham s Fork if needed 41
